"NOTE: ""A Time for Redemption,"" a family drama, is a work of Christian Fiction and is Book Two in the ""War Songs"" series. Can he find his faith when spiritual forces are fighting against him? Arnold Collins is back and thrust into a world of darkness after a fatal semi-truck accident leaves him physically and emotionally wounded. The road to recovery leads him to the last place on Earth that he wants to be-stuck at home with Alice, his embittered and detached wife. The love they once shared is lost along with faith in himself and the God in whom he has never believed. After cruel words are exchanged, driven by anger and despair, Arnold embarks on a soul-searching journey. As he navigates the highways of his past and present, his mind takes him back to the idyllic distant memories of 1971 and 1972. When times were slower, when Arnold and Alice's love was pure, and when their futures were bright. Arnold will confront the demons within himself, the individuals that he never wished to face, and the God whom he never wanted to serve. He will find his faith or be forced into an unsuspecting reckoning. ""A Time for Redemption,"" a poignant and emotionally driven story, told through a dual timeline narration, is the story of a later-in-life married couple and delves into the depths of human pain and regret. Is it possible for the deepest wounds of one's heart to find healing? Can lost and stumbling Arnold find the faith that he needs? Will long-lost lost love find a second chance? This dual timeline story contains elements of spiritual warfare that allows readers a glimpse into characters' lives and the unseen mysterious spiritual realm that surrounds them. The spiritual realm depicted is from a conservative Biblical perspective rather than the routinely used occultic perspective. There is no profanity or sexual themes but fallen angels may use crude language (ex: crap, whore, etc)."

"Brett Nelson is an Amazon TOP 5 BEST-SELLING author. ""When Raindrops Fall"" and ""War Songs"" hit #4 and #2 respectively in the Christian fiction genre, and ""A Christmas to Live For"" hit #9 in Christian Fiction. He lives in Arkansas, where he was born and raised. He wrote his first novel in 2012, just to see if he could, and has since been writing non-stop. His goal is to write stories of fiction that are clean, easy to read, fun, and that injects a layer of his faith into every novel. In short, he desires that his readers would finish every novel having experienced a tapestry of emotions from a good healthy cry, fits of amused laughter, soul-splitting inspiration, and everything in between. He has published six novels to date.His novel ""A Christmas to Live For"" won the Readers' Favorite Gold Medal in Christian Fiction in 2021, and ""War Songs"" won the Global Book Awards Silver Medal in Christian Fiction in 2022.Other than writing, reading is one of his favorite things to do on a lazy, rainy day (or a sunny day, or at the beach, or...well, you get the picture). His favorite authors include: Mary Higgins Clark, Robin Cook, John Grisham, Katherine Spencer (Cape Light series), and Pastor John MacArthur, just to name a few. And as a budding author himself, he enjoys dabbling in the novels of other budding authors, because you just never know when you'll uncover a new favorite."
